Quarterly Planning Note — Tarnwell Goods

Sales leads: effective next quarter we transition fulfilment from Harrow Freightways to Pellinor Logistics. Expect a two-week overlap, with possible delays on the Vexbridge corridor. Please set customer expectations conservatively and log any disruption in the shared tracker. Context for this change is outlined below.

board note of yagug-taweg: Only 34 of the 546 pilot accounts renewed Norael, so a churn review is set for April 24. Zorvanox Freight is in early talks to buy Oliwynox Works for about $200.7 million.

## Runbook: StageSight Seat-Map Renderer — Release Steps

Welcome! Shipping the seat-map renderer for the Pemberly Opera House is mostly painless. Build the renderer bundle, run the visual regression suite against the three house layouts, and sanity-check that the balcony tiers don't overlap on narrow viewports (our classic bug). Once green, tag the release and push to the Foyer CDN. The push step signs artifacts automatically, so grab the key below and export it first.

deploy key for kagup-bawig: bky9_ZMq28eTw9

Handover: fleet fuel-usage report (Tankline)

Tankline pulls odometer and pump logs nightly from the Harwick depot feed, aggregates per vehicle, emails the weekly summary Monday 06:00. Known issues: dedupe job is flaky if the depot feed lags past midnight; just rerun it. Do not touch the rounding logic — finance at Brundell signed off on it as-is. Retention is 13 months, enforced by the cleanup cron. The service runs with the configuration below.

config for bahop-baduf:
[kasion]
team = lamath
access_code = ac_d807e5
host = kasion.paliqcloud.corp
port = 4000
owner = julix.tamvan
peer = frair.qorvelsoft.local